The journey officially begins! Our local guide will walk you through Scotland's capital of Edinburgh City. Edinburgh is a city of two halves, broken into Old Town and New Town. Both are equally stunning areas, and 'Edinburghers' in general are known to be both friendly and welcoming. Old Town, the area that lies outside the old city walls, covers the area between Edinburgh Castle and Holyrood Palace. New Town, which is actually 200 years old, is the area to the north and is seen as the more upmarket of the two, particularly noted for its multitude of dining and shopping options.
To really get to the core of this ancient and fascinating city, we'll wander the cobbled streets of the charming Old Town and take in the beauty of the Georgian era buildings of New Town. Edinburgh has a unique atmosphere during the summer months, as the city is home to numerous music and comedy festivals, and the streets take on a charming, jovial feel.
Our walking tour will also include Holyrood Palace (the official Scottish residence of the British monarchy) and Edinburgh Castle. Dating back to the 12th century, this castle has been a fortress, royal palace and prison through its turbulent past. It houses the oldest crown jewels of Britain, The Honours of Scotland.

After breakfast, we'll depart for the Scottish Highlands via Cairngorms National Park and Aviemore.
Take in the beauty of Cairngorms Mountains which is part of the larger Grampian Mountains. Cairn Gorm Mountain is the sixth highest mountain in the British isles (standing at 4,084 ft).
Visit Culloden Battlefield, a site that commemorates the last pitched battle fought on British soil, in April 1746. Learn more about the Jacobite intent to overthrow the House of Hanover and return the House of Stuart to the British throne.
From here we'll take a leisurely cruise on Loch Ness, offering a chance to look for wildlife while learning about the history of this famous loch.
We will then overnight at The Lovat. Built on the site of a barracks dating from 1718, the Lovat is a quaint family-run hotel overlooking the famous Loch Ness.
Today you will visit the spectacular Eilean Donan Castle! The first recorded inhabitants of the castle date back to the 6th century, and since then there have been four different versions of the structure. Having laid in ruins for 200 years, Eilean Donan Castle was refurbished in 1932 and has grown to become one of Scotland's most loved attractions.
Following our castle visit, we'll see the charming Isle of Skye in all its glory. Connected, via a bridge, to the Scottish northwest mainland, this island is famous for its abundance of stunning landscapes, medieval castles and charming fishing villages.

Our route to Glasgow City will take us down the spectacular Glen Mor. This glen runs for 62 miles and its strategic importance in controlling the Highland Scottish clans is visible today by the presence of Fort towns.
We'll visit the Glencoe Visitor Centre, which serves as the entry point to the Glencoe National Nature Reserve. Since 1935, the National Trust for Scotland has been stewarding this remarkable mountain landscape.

Welcome your local Glasgow guide on board as they join you on a journey through Glasgow City. Discover Glasgow's key landmarks as well as its hidden gems. Take in the unique architecture, ranging from medieval to post modern, and uncover the history of this once troubled city.
The real essence of Glasgow is found in its people, affectionately called 'Glaswegians', and known for their unique 'patter' - a slang and accent that is almost impenetrable to the outside world.
During the tour, you'll visit the Glasgow Cathedral, a truly rare example of an almost complete 13th century church.
